Millised on erinevad viisid veebisaidi toimivuse parandamiseks?

Veebisaidi toimivust saab parandada mitmel erineval viisil. See hõlmab veebisaidi hostimist, ebavajaliku integreeritud meediumi põhjustatud koormust ja lehtede kodeerimisviisi muutmist. Muud täiustused nõuavad otsest juurdepääsu veebisaidi hosti serverile ja võrgule. Selles järjekorras tuleks uurida hostimiskeskkonda, andmebaaside integreerimist, saidivälist meedia integreerimist, graafikat ja multimeediumilisandeid ning veebilehe ehitust. Ideaalis tuleks nende probleemidega tegeleda veebisaidi esmakordsel loomisel, kuid nende probleemidega tegelemine pärast seda, kuigi see võib olla aeganõudev, parandab oluliselt veebisaidi jõudlust.

Hostimiskeskkond või -teenus võib veebilehtede edastamise kiiruses olulist rolli mängida. Kõik hostimisteenused ei ole sarnased ja paljud pakuvad erinevat jõudlust erinevate hindadega. Veebisaidi jaoks sisseostetavat platvormi valides on mõistlik jälgida, et kasutajate veebilehele juurdepääsu kiirus oleks parim. Kui arendajal on võimalus valida kohalik või kaughostimisserver, peaks ta kasutama serverit, mille operatsioonisüsteem võimaldab kõik graafilised kasutajaliidesed (GUI) välja lülitada. GUI-liidese käitamine operatsioonisüsteemis koormab serveriprotsessoreid nii tugevalt, et neil võib olla raskusi leida piisavalt aega veebilehtede teenindamise ülesannete nõuetekohaseks täitmiseks.

Andmebaase kasutatakse koos veebilehtedega, et võimaldada ajakohastatud teavet, kasutaja kohandamist, tagavaravarude ja müügikontrolli ning muud muutuva või ajatundliku teabe kasutamist. Andmebaaside kasutamisel aeglustumist põhjustavad tegurid on valesti loodud tabelid ja seosed, halvasti koostatud päringud, ebaefektiivsed päringukeeled, ülekoormatud andmebaasihaldussüsteemid ning nominaalsed ühendused andmebaaside ja veebiserverite vahel. Alati on kõige parem vältida mis tahes programme või serveri operatsioonisüsteeme, mis reklaamivad end kui “lihtsat”. Parim kiirustõhusus saavutatakse korralikult õppides ja kasutades tõestatud, vankumatuid keeli, tarkvara ja operatsioonisüsteeme, millel pole palju visuaalseid täiustusi.

Veebisaidi toimivus langeb sageli bännerite, reklaamide või muude klõpsamistüüpi toodete ebaõige lisamise ja ületöötatud või mittereageerivate allikate tõttu. Kui see sisu on vajalik või kui seda nõuab leping või poliitika, peaks kujundaja veenduma, et sisu pakkuvatel ettevõtetel on garantii tarnimise ja kiire reageerimisaja osas. Seda tüüpi meediumid tuleks kodeerida etteantud kohahoidjatega, et laadida end brauserisse viimasena.

Toretsev multimeediumiplatvormi failid võivad samuti takistada veebisaidi jõudlust. Seda tüüpi lisasid või muid sarnaseid pistikprogramme tuleks kiiruse parandamiseks võimalusel vältida. Teie veebisaidi eesmärk peaks põhinema teie ettevõtte eesmärgil või isiklikul vajadusel, mitte aga näitama kõiki arendaja oskusi.

On palju veebidisaini tooteid, mis loovad liiga koormavaid ja halvasti kodeeritud veebilehti. Veebisaidi maksimaalse jõudluse saavutamiseks peaksid disainerid õppima käsitsi kodeerima standardse hüperteksti märgistuskeele (HTML) variante, kaskaadlaadilehti, JavaScripti ja töötama hästi tihendatud veebikindla graafikaga. Disainerid võivad soovida uurida ka hüperteksti eelprotsessori (PHP) skripte ja struktureeritud päringukeelt (SQL), et parandada reageerimisaega ja integratsiooni tõhusust.